Steps to Renovate a Bay Window
Refurbishing a bay window is a multi-step process that can differ based on the scope of your task. Below is a detailed list to guide house owners through the renovation.
1. Evaluate the Current Condition
Before starting a renovation, it's vital to evaluate the existing condition of the bay window. Search for signs of damage, such as decaying wood, peeling paint, or spaces letting in drafts. This action helps identify the extent of the renovation required.
2. Strategy Your Design
Select a layout that fits the design of your home. You might think about:
- Contemporary Designs: Glass panels and clean lines.
- Conventional Styles: Elaborate moldings and wood finishes.
- Practical Enhancements: Seating or built-in storage.
Usage design software application or seek advice from a designer to imagine your concepts.
3. Select Replacement Materials Carefully
When it pertains to materials, think about the following options:
| Material | Pros | Cons |
|---|---|---|
| Wood | Standard aesthetic, customizable | Needs regular upkeep |
| Vinyl | Low upkeep, energy-efficient | Restricted color alternatives |
| Fiberglass | Highly long lasting, energy-efficient | Generally greater up-front costs |
| Aluminum | Light-weight, strong | Can carry out cold and heat |
Choose products that best suit your way of life and climate.
4. Work with a Professional or DIY
Depending on your abilities, you may choose to hire experts or undertake the renovation yourself. For larger structural modifications, expert advice is useful to ensure appropriate installation and compliance with building codes.
5. Application
Whether you pick a DIY approach or work with professionals, the application normally encompasses the following:
- Demolition: Remove the existing bay window thoroughly, preserving any helpful products.
- Framing & & Structural Support: Ensure the area is properly framed and supported, specifically if expanding the opening.
- Installation: Follow maker guidelines thoroughly to install the brand-new windows.
- Finishing Touches: Paint, stain, or decorate to match your visual.
6. Final Inspection
After the installation, carry out an extensive inspection to make sure everything functions as meant. Examine for leaks, drafts, and general insulation quality.
Approximated Costs of Bay Window Renovation
One major consideration in any renovation task is the budget. Below is an estimated cost breakdown for bay window renovation that can assist guide your finances.
| Product | Approximated Cost |
|---|---|
| Assessment & & Planning | ₤ 200 - ₤ 500 |
| Products (Windows) | ₤ 300 - ₤ 1,200 per window |
| Installation (Labor) | ₤ 200 - ₤ 500 per window |
| Interior design | ₤ 100 - ₤ 800 |
| Additional Features (Seating) | ₤ 500 - ₤ 2,000 |
| Overall Cost Estimate | ₤ 1,400 - ₤ 5,000+ |
Please Note: Prices can vary based on area, home size, and the intricacy of the project.
Frequently Asked Questions About Bay Window Renovation
1. The length of time does it take to remodel a bay window?
- Usually, a bay window renovation can take anywhere from one day to several weeks, depending on the intricacy of the work and whether structural modifications are necessary.
2. Can I refurbish my bay window in winter?
- While winter isn't the perfect time, renovations can still happen. Specialists use methods to decrease heat loss during the process.
3. How can I preserve my refurbished bay window?
- Regular cleaning and assessments, examining for drafts, repainting as needed, and guaranteeing seals are undamaged are vital for maintaining bay windows.
4. Are there developing codes connected to bay windows?
- Yes, depending on your location, policies can determine window size, product, and energy efficiency standards. Constantly examine local codes before starting your project.
5. What design of bay window fits modern decor?
- A contemporary bay window that includes big glass panels and minimalist designs frequently aligns well with modern design aesthetic appeals.
